Post by: Shallow on November 26, 2007, 08:57:53 AM
I hope now Pittsburgh took some notes. The Pats can be beaten. Philly played a similar game to what Indy played.  Fucking Feely. He was a such a big part of them keeping it close and then he just thows the game away. I can forgive the first pass of the game, but that second INT was just stupid no matter how you slice it. Even if the WR made the catch you still give NE 3 minutes to score again. They should have just stuck to run plays and short inside routes. Run the clock way down. They were already in FG range and right at the end they could have taken one shot in the end zone before trying the kick. Philly and Feely gave that game to the Pats.
